Part of largest randomised international trial program ever conducted in atrial fibrillation (AF) discontinued

Study treatments for the ACTIVE W trial of the ACTIVE (Atrial Fibrillation Clopidogrel Trial with Irbesartan for Prevention of Vascular Events) program have been discontinued due to a significant difference in efficacy, in favour of the standard oral anticoagulation (OAC) over antiplatelet therapy (clopidogrel plus aspirin).

Study reports significant decline in new cases of Alzheimer disease, other dementias in African-Americans

An Indiana University and Regenstrief Institute study is the first to report significantly decreased incidence rates over two decades for Alzheimer's disease and other dementias in African-Americans. The study is also the first to show that the incidence rate of these conditions in Africans was unchanged over the same period.

US task force unconvinced of case for hearing tests in elderly

A US Preventive Services Task Force review of screening for hearing impairment in older, asymptomatic adults concludes that there is insufficient evidence to assess whether or not the benefits outweigh the harms.

Dental Care Clinics: Dental clinics provide day-to-day dental health services to patients. Dental clinics acts as the principal point of dental health for patients and also coordinates specialist care as may be required by the patient. Dental care is provided by dentists who either have D.D.S or D.M.D degree and licensed by respective states to practice.
